      @@Exohumanity67 I saw Saturn and Jupiter through the SW 180 Mak, not Mars (only through 150s, SW and Intes). The 180mm Mak is comparable to a well figured and collimated 8 inch f/6 Dob (my old GSO with few simple mods like flocking and baffled cooling fan). The 180mm Mak is a great scope and if you can afford it along with sturdy EQ mount, don't mind the weight of the setup, and appreciate that it's an inherently slow scope not that well suited to deep sky especially when it comes to astrophotography (despite the relatively high cost), you won't regret it. Contrast is better on the Mak than the Newt/Dob (with good eyepieces) because of no spider vanes but similarly small central obstruction. I believe that's why the slightly smaller 7-inch Mak shows about the same detail on planets as the 8-inch Dob: the increased contrast makes up for the slightly lower resolution. The 8-inch Dob definitely gives better views than the 150 Mak though (more detail, especially in decent seeing). 16-inch mass produced Dobs just don't have their mirrors as well figured as smaller scopes with larger f-ratios, their faster mirrors are more sensitive to collimation errors, and even higher quality custom made optics of that size are difficult to get close enough to thermal equilibrium for high powers (at least without significant effort/investment: Peltiers, fans, sensors, electronics and/or Pyrex glass). They're great for low-to-mid power deep sky though.

      ​@@BogdanDamianthe 35mm extension tube is actually used to reach focus with an eyepiece. Reflectors that come with 35mm extension tubes reach focus with cameras without the extension.
      20 years ago, most reflectors wouldn't rack in far enough to reach focus with a camera, and some sort of modifications like a low profile focuser or shortening the tube were needed to reach focus.
      As everyone and their brother wanted to be able to take photos, even with dobs, forced the manufacturers to change the design for cameras and include an extension tube for visual use

      @George L. Correa The better the diagonal the more brightness and contrast gets preserved. Also the reflective coating in premium diagonals help reduce unwanted reflections. However it's not a linear improvement that increases with the price. At some point, like with any other equipment piece, you get diminishing returns.
      Regarding the eye relief - it depends on the glasses and how far they sit from your eyes. For me anything above 18-20mm is enough so that I can observe with my glasses on. But yeah, in general glass wearer have a harder time observing with glasses on. Especially in winter when they fog up pretty fast.

      @BogdanDamian  4 หลายเดือนก่อน +1

      @lightcatcher590 Orthoscopic eyepieces are can be excellent for planetary observations. Their 4-lens design allows for bright images with good contrast and very good center sharpness. Their FOV is usually flat and presents very little chromatic aberrations. In this regard, they are comparable with premium eyepieces from Tele Vue, Pentax or Vixen.
      Their design comes with a few major drawbacks, though. For example the FOV is very narrow (30-40°), the eye relief is extremely short (3-4mm) and the top lens is oftentimes only a bit larger than a pinhole. Othos can also be demanding when it comes to eye positioning, requiring the user to hover perfectly above the lens, which can be fatiguing after a few minutes of observing.
      These are largely the reasons why I don't like using them as much and prefer other more modern optical designs. In my opinion the viewing experience is just as important as the quality of the image produced by the eyepiece.
